GASC buys 475,000 mt of Russian and Romanian wheat for April-May

29 Mar 2018 | Tom Houghton

GASC, Egypt’s state grains buyer, returned to the market Thursday and bought 475,000 mt of Russian- and Romanian-origin wheat for delivery April 28-May 8.

It bought eight cargoes in total, paying an average $218.95/mt FOB and $234.59/mt CFR for cargoes from GTCS, Daewoo, ADM, Aston, Cargill, and Ameropa.

At its previous tender on March 15, GASC bought 240,000 mt of Russian- and Romanian-origin milling wheat.

Egypt is the world’s biggest wheat buyer, regularly importing more that 12 million mt a year.
